Key item features

  • TEMPERATURE RATING – WARMEST: -5° to +26° Fahrenheit. Learn more
  • Waterproof, windproof shell
  • 150-gram insulated sleeves and lower body
  • Anti-pill, antistatic fleece-lined hood and upper body
  • Hood with elastic sides and rip-&-grip back strap
